2009 PBA/YLD Mock Trial Competition
Our Young Lawyers Division's 25th annual Statewide Mock Trial Competition kicks off with the first rounds beginning Jan. 26. Find out more about this exciting educational competition involving 309 teams representing 261 Pennsylvania high schools.
